    Abstract: The present disclosure relates to relates to an apparatus for introducing a queen bee to a new or existing beehive. Specifically, the present disclosure relates to a queen bee cage or cradle holder apparatus, which is adapted for holding various sizes and shapes of cages and which suspends the queen bee in her cage securely in an ideal position within the new beehive. The apparatus is designed to easily insert and remove the queen bee cage from the beehive.

    Abstract: A system for reducing temporal fluctuations in a powered magnet. The system includes a magnetic field generator that generates a magnetic field with temporal fluctuations and a power supply having an AC/DC converter that delivers electric current to the magnetic field generator. A cascade compensator having an inner control loop that outputs an inner loop signal and an outer control loop that outputs an outer loop signal is included. The inner control loop has a pickup coil and an analog integrating preamplifier and the outer control loop has a magnetic resonance field estimator. The inner control loop senses fluctuations of the magnetic field over 1 Hz and the outer control loop senses fluctuations of the magnetic field from DC to 20 Hz. The cascade compensator generates a correcting magnetic field that cancels the fluctuations based on the inner loop signal and the outer loop signal.
